add static site generation including robots.txt and sitemap.xml

This commit is contained in:
survellow
2024-07-03 17:33:12 +02:00
parent a003ba736c
commit cf638cf93c
31 changed files with 846 additions and 923 deletions

View File

@ -27,7 +27,7 @@ import ModuleSelection from "@/components/ModuleSelection.vue";
import { Module } from "@/model/module.ts";
import { useI18n } from "vue-i18n";
import moduleStore from "@/store/moduleStore";
import router from "@/router";
import { router } from "@/main";
async function getModules() {
modules.value = await fetchModulesByCourseAndSemester(